WHISKEY MYERS

July 6, 2024
Michigan Lottery Amphitheatre At Freedom Hill

The Palestine, TX-based Southern rock and Red Dirt country band are hitting the road in 2024, in support of their latest effort, Tornillo. First formed in 2008 by lead Cody Jennings and his friend Cody Tate, they took inspiration from the musical stylings of Lynyrd Skynyrd, Hank Williams Jr., and Waylon Jennings, but soon moved into formulating their own unique take on Southern rock music. Their biggest single to date, Ballad of a Southern Man, was spawned by their second album, Firewater in 2011. Created whilst holed up at the famous Sonic Ranch in Texas, Tornillo is the group's 6th studio album and is set for full release in July this year.

DARYL HALL

July 8, 2024
Masonic Temple Theatre

Daryl Hall is back, this time heading out with Elvis Costello this spring and summer! The joint trek will be supported by Charlie Sexton, and Costello is set to perform with his longtime band, The Imposters. Daryl and Elvis last collaborated on the 1984 song "The Only Flame In Town," which was featured on Costello's ninth studio album, 'Goodbye Cruel World'. DL HUGHLEY

July 21, 2024 
Sound Board At Motorcity Casino Hotel

Star of 'The Hughleys,' contributor to The Jay Leno Show, actor, commentator, radio host and author DL Hughley got his start as the host of stand-up comedy show 'ComicView' on BET. He is also known for being part of Spike Lee's stand-up comedy film 'The Original Kings of Comedy' and appearing on Dancing with the Stars in 2013 where he finished in ninth place.
